Description
Key Features
Provides a comprehensive theoretical foundation regarding the physics relevant to laser diagnostics in combustion science.
Explains Raman-based approaches used for accurate temperature measurements and major species identification.
Part of the specialized Combustion Science and Technology Book Series for academic and professional use.
Examines a wide variety of potential laser diagnostic techniques for scientific research and application.
Serves as a detailed technical resource for physical chemistry and combustion technology studies.
